WASHINGTON, Dec. 23 -- Rep. Sylvia Garcia, D-Texas, issued the following news release:
A bill Congresswoman Sylvia Garcia (TX-29) championed to rename the post office on Broadway Street after Texas legend Benny C. Martinez passed the Senate, and now heading to President Biden's desk for signature. This is the first postal service office named after a Latino in the Houston area.
